Plaintiff Terry Hawes has not complied with the Court’s order to (1) file a complete
13
application to proceed in forma pauperis (“IFP”), or (2) pay the filing fee of $400.00. The
14
IFP application does not contain a Certificate of Funds signed by an authorized prison
15
officer, nor a prison trust account statement showing transactions for the last six months.
16
Accordingly, this federal civil rights action is DISMISSED without prejudice for failing to
17
respond to the Court’s order, and for failure to prosecute, see Fed. R. Civ. P. 41(b).
18
Because this dismissal is without prejudice, Hawes may move to reopen the action.
19
Any such motion must contain the two documents listed above, or full payment for the
20
$400.00 filing fee.
21
Hawes’s IFP application (Dkt. No. 2) is DENIED as insufficient.
